Fault section estimation in bulk power grid based on Discrete Event System

摘要

This paper proposes a method of Discrete Event System (DES) to deal with the fault section estimation problems in the bulk power system. Our approach of failure diagnosis is developing a discrete-event model of the system to be diagnosed followed by construction of the diagnoser. A clear framework is built based on the model description language of Discrete Event System (DES). Moreover, a mechanism of reasoning based on model state trajectories is introduced during the diagnosis procedure. Finally, an example is verified by the proposed method in actual power network of province Jiang Su in china.
